19x8.5 M5 reps w/ 245/35 fronts & 255/35 rears

I have a 328i xdrive & was offered a used set of wheels/tires. All four wheels are 19x8.5 et 35. Fronts have 245/35s mounted and rears have 255/35s. Based on my research, there is a 1.05% diameter difference, which might not play nice with xdrive/dtc.

Need help deciding if I should give this setup a try OR swap out 2 tires. I would try a complete square setup were all four tires will be either 245/35 19s or 255/35 19s Any advice or suggestions are appreciated as always.

with 245/35/19 & 255/35/19, using www.tiresize.com comparison calculator it comes out to 0.8%, so it should be okay for x-drive. i'd try it out.

note: sizes of different brands and models vary
